CES: Casio Releases Anti-Shake Camera

Casio has released a camera at CES which eliminates what many of us dread with digital cameras, especially for motion shots - blurring from the camera shaking. The Exilim EX-S600 is a 6 megapixel digital camera with anti-shake technology to reduce the wobble when shooting MPEG4 movies along with stills.

The camera comes in orange, blue or silver - we like the blue best - and also includes 3x optical zoom and Revive Shot, a proprietary feature that restores ancient photos captured with the camera. Full Story
